Wish to widen your participation? Creating a Weekend Provision

The aims of the course:
  • To provide guidance in developing a successful strategy for Weekend Provision
  • To develop and to effectively deliver a portfolio of courses
  • To discuss marketing, staffing, and control issues
  • To understand the special nature of classes offered at the Weekend

Reasons to attend.
Weekend provision can make use of under-utilised resources, it can increase adult learning opportunities but it requires a different strategy for portfolio building, student recruitment and staff management. This course is designed to stimulate ideas and provide guidance in the creation of a successful operation. Throughout the day there are question and answer sessions.
